Inclusion criteria

Inclusion criteria: Aged at least 65 years; undergoing total hip or knee arthroplasty, and be classified as American Society of Anesthesiologists (ASA) physical health class I–IV.

Exclusion criteria

Exclusion criteria: Contraindications to spinal anesthesia (i.e., coagulopathy, concurrent use of anticoagulants, infection at puncture site, and refusal of spinal anesthesia), patients with infectious diseases, patients with mental or language barriers, patients who had been anesthetized within the past 30 days, severe congestive heart failure (New York Heart Association, class IV) and/or severe chronic obstructive pulmonary disease (Global Initiative for Chronic Obstructive Lung Disease Guidelines, stages III–IV), sick sinus syndrome, severe sinus bradycardia (< 50 beats per min), and second or greater atrioventricular block without pacemaker. Design outcomes

Primary

MeasureTime frame
Change of the concentration of plasma IL-6 from baseline to the end surgery;

Secondary

MeasureTime frame
The incidence of postoperative delirium;The incidence of postoperative cognitive dysfunction;Change of the concentration of plasma TNF-a from baseline to the end surgery;
